Product Information
Extended Description
8274400.9101.02400 Norgren: High flow rate | Dampened operation | Clear compact design | Solenoid interchangeable without tools (Click-on®) | Particularly suitable for use as water valve in accordance with DIN EN 60730-2-8
Medium
Gases, Liquids
Operating Temperature
-10 ... 50 °C, 14 ... 122 °F
Operating Pressure
0.1 ... 16 bar, 1 ... 232 psi
Port Size
1" NPT
Coil Code
9101
Function
NC
Valve operation
2/2
Materials - Body
Stainless steel
Materials - Seat Seal
NBR
Certification - IP Rating
IP65
Range
82740
Brand
IMI Buschjost
